Walters: California GOP Home members’ Trump funds vote places majority in play

Final Thursday, simply minutes after the Home of Representatives handed President Donald Trump’s “Big Beautiful Bill” to overtake federal taxes and well being care spending, the Nationwide Republican Marketing campaign Committee issued an announcement touting Rep. David Valadao’s vote for the controversial measure.

“In a major win for Californians, David Valadao just voted to pass landmark legislation that lowers taxes, boosts economic growth, strengthens essential benefits and restores law and order in California,” the NRCC declared.

“Congressman David Valadao is doing exactly what he promised: delivering real results, restoring fiscal sanity and fighting for California families,” NRCC spokesman Christian Martinez stated. “His vote is proof that strong leadership and commonsense still matter in Washington.”

A few hours later, Shield Our Care California, a well being care advocacy group with shut ties to Democratic Celebration leaders, introduced that it’ll air video advertisements criticizing Valadao and 9 different Republican congressional members for his or her votes.

“Representative David Valadao just voted for the largest health care cuts in history in order to fund tax breaks for billionaires and big corporations, and we’re going to make sure that every single one of their constituents knows it,” stated Matthew Herdman, director of Shield Our Care California.

The advertisements are geared toward Valadao and different members of California’s Republican congressional delegation, together with Younger Kim and Ken Calvert, as a result of they’re thought-about to be probably the most susceptible incumbents as the 2 main events battle over management over the Home in subsequent yr’s elections.

Republicans have a paper-thin Home majority — as demonstrated by the 218-214 ultimate vote on Trump’s excessive precedence invoice — and Valadao, Kim and Calvert barely survived previous challenges. Valadao first received a congressional seat in 2012, misplaced it in 2018 and regained it in 2020. He efficiently fended off Democrat Rudy Salas in 2022 and 2024.

What occurs within the three focused districts subsequent yr might simply decide which social gathering will prevail, with doubtlessly main penalties for the ultimate two years of Trump’s presidency.

Valadao’s vote for the invoice is particularly noteworthy as a result of Democratic voters outnumber Republicans by 12 share factors within the San Joaquin Valley’s twenty second Congressional District, two-thirds of his constituents depend on Medi-Cal (California’s model of Medicaid) for his or her well being care, and he had repeatedly promised to not vote for any reductions in this system.

The Fresno Bee’s editorial web page rapidly excoriated him for seemingly abandoning that pledge beneath stress from Trump.

“At a height of 6-feet-4, Rep. David Valadao can cast a giant presence in Washington, D.C.,” The Bee’s editorial board wrote. “Unfortunately, he doesn’t measure up when it comes to looking out for the best interests of his community.”

The editorial continued, “The Congressional Finances Workplace, a nonpartisan company, estimated that the Senate model of the invoice, which was ultimately handed, reduces federal Medicaid spending by $1 trillion over 10 years and will increase the variety of uninsured individuals by 11.8 million.

“What happened to Valadao in five days to change his mind? For one thing, he visited the White House on Wednesday. His office didn’t provide details of that reunion, but Trump has used such meetings to pressure reluctant lawmakers to do his bidding over that of the people.”

Valadao insists that he obtained assurances from the White Home that the Medicaid cuts will “be structured in a way that benefits our providers and keeps our hospitals and communities running.”

Conscious of his precarious maintain on the seat, Valadao has repeatedly harassed his independence, even being considered one of solely 10 Republicans who voted to question Trump throughout his first presidential reign.

Nevertheless, Valadao’s vote for Trump’s invoice undermines that impartial picture and can nearly definitely be weaponized as Democrats strive once more to seize his seat subsequent yr.

Dan Walters is a CalMatters columnist.
